摘要
Indoor radon concentration levels have been measured in a number of cities in Jordan. CR-39 detectors were installed in randomly selected houses and were exposed to radon for about 4 months. The detectors were then etched in 6N NaOH at 70 degrees C. It was observed that the indoor radon concentration levels varied from similar to 7 to 123 Bq m(-3).
